Periapical Radiography

What does it consist of?


The periapical radiography is an additional technological tool consisting ofRadiografía periapical activating a radiation energy beam passing through the tissue that produces a photographic image of anatomical structures. It allows the dentist to see internal structures (roots of the teeth, bone, pulp tissue space, internal anatomical structures) and serves to make an accurate diagnosis, imaging during the performance of some treatments and follow up to previous treatment.



 



 

 


Benefits of the Procedure


  • Diagnostic confidence.
     
  • Detection of nerve problems.
     
  • Detection of problems of the bone supporting the teeth.
     
  • Detection of bone disease in early stages.
     
  • Evaluation of the treatments done.
     
  • Prevent the invasion of anatomical structures with some dental procedures.
     
  • Conduct long term monitoring of some dental treatments.
